gpt4 book ai didi

mongodb - MongoDB : Unable to create a sharding cluster in Ubuntu

转载 作者:可可西里 更新时间:2023-11-01 10:04:30 24 4
gpt4 key购买 nike

我已经使用 http://docs.mongodb.org/manual/tutorial/install-mongodb-on-ubuntu/ 安装了 MongoDB在我的 Ubuntu 机器上,mongo 实例工作正常。

我可以在实例中进行 CRUD 操作。我还安装了 MonjaDB eclipse 插件,并且能够看到其中的所有数据库/集合/文档。

现在,我想在我的机器上创建一个分片集群。我正在尝试以这种方式创建:

cluster = new ShardingTest({"shards" : 3, "chunksize" : 1})

出现以下错误:重置数据库路径 '/data/db/test0'2 月 12 日星期三 15:46:43 错误:boost::filesystem::create_directory:权限被拒绝:“/data/db/test0”(匿名):1

此外,我尝试为现有集合创建分片。为此,首先我尝试在我的数据库中启用分片(“测试”)

sh.enableSharding("test") Wed Feb 12 15:48:14 uncaught exception: not connected to a mongos

谁能告诉我可能出了什么问题。

提前致谢

拉古

最佳答案

我建议您按照 MongoDB 站点的文档来首次部署分片集群:

http://docs.mongodb.org/manual/tutorial/deploy-shard-cluster/

如果您随后希望通过其他产品来帮助完成此操作,那么您可以更加了解实际需要完成的工作以及未完成的工作。

关于mongodb - MongoDB : Unable to create a sharding cluster in Ubuntu,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/21724991/

24 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com